There are several sources of water leaks, and we have actually assembled the usual factors listed below. Check to see if you have had relevant issues in your home lately.

Damaged pipeline joints


Pipeline joints are the parts of our plumbing system where the pipelines connect. They are the weakest point of our plumbing system. Therefore, they are extra prone to wear and tear. It is essential to note that although pipelines are designed to hold up against pressure and also last for a while, they weren't designed to last for life; consequently, they would certainly weaken in time. This wear and tear could bring about splits in plumbing systems. A typical indicator of harmed pipeline joints is excessive sound from faucets.

High water pressure


You noticed your residence water stress is greater than typical yet then, why should you care? It's out of your control.
It would certainly be best if you cared because your average water stress ought to be 60 Psi (per square inch) as well as although your residence's plumbing system is made to withstand 80 Psi. A boost in water pressure can put a pressure on your house pipes and result in cracks, or even worse, ruptured pipelines. Obtain in touch with an expert about regulating it if you ever observe that your home water stress is higher than normal.

Corrosion


As your pipework grows older, it obtains weaker and also a lot more prone to corrosion after the constant passage of water through them, which can gnaw at pipelines and cause fractures. A visible indicator of rust in your house plumbing system is discoloration and also although this might be tough to find because of many pipes hidden away. We advise doing a regular appointment every few years and alter pipelines once they are old to ensure an audio plumbing system

Clogged drains


Food fragments, dust, and grease can cause clogged drains pipes and also obstruct the passage of water in and out of your sink. Enhanced pressure within the rain gutters can finish and also cause an overflow up fracturing or breaking pipelines if undealt with. To avoid clogged drains in your home, we suggest you to avoid pouring bits away as well as regular cleaning of sinks.

Broken seals


An additional reason for water leaks in houses is damaged seals of residence appliances that make use of water, e.g., a dish washer. When such home appliances are installed, seals are set up around water connectors for very easy flow of water with the maker. A broken seal can create leak of water when in use.

How to detect water leaks in the household?


The best way to check for any dripping or leakages in your drainage system is to check the usage of water during the colder months regularly. There may be a possible leakage in the piping system if a family comprising of four families has their water bills for 12,000 gallons a month.



Next check your water meter in-between hours when kitchen and bathrooms are not being used. If there are ups and downs in your meter’s reading then you might be facing some water leaking problems.



A quick way to check for leakages in the toilets is to drop some food colours in the toilet tank. If the colour appears on the commote in 10 mins before the flush is used, then there’s a leak. After the 10 mins flush the toilet to avoid stains in the tank.
